Introduction

Join fellow wind asset owners for a high-level roundtable on IEC TS 61400-28, the new technical specification shaping through-life management and operational decision-making for wind power assets. Discover how this approach can reduce uncertainty, increase safety, and bring structure to asset management across the turbine lifecycle. As the specification gains traction, owners will need to adapt strategies, tools, and responsibilities to stay aligned.
